Tasting characteristics and advice for Terres 2018 from Thierry Germain - Domaine des Roches Neuves
Tasting
Appearance
The color shows a deep golden yellow hue with orange highlights.
Nose
The nose reveals lovely minerality alongside citrus aromas, notably orange peel and lemon. Notes of yellow fruit complete this complex, expressive bouquet.
Palate
On the palate, this wine charms with its roundness and breadth, balanced by vibrant acidity and remarkable mineral tension. Subtle tannins emerge on the finish, bringing structure and character to the whole. The balance between richness, freshness, and minerality delivers a complex, persistent tasting experience.
Food and wine pairings
This distinctive white wine is an ideal match for bluefin tuna tartare. It also pairs beautifully with fish, seafood, shellfish, and fresh goat cheeses.
Serving and cellaring
Terres 2018 can be enjoyed now to appreciate its aromatic complexity.

The estate
Founded in 1850 by the Duveau family, the Domaine des Roches Neuves was taken over in 1992 by Thierry Germain, a young winemaker from Bordeaux. Based in Varrains in the Saumurois, the estate now spans 28 hectares across 61 parcels. Converted to biodynamics in the early 2000s and certified Biodyvin, it is now run by Thierry Germain alongside his children and his wife, Marie. The estate has established itself as an essential reference in the qualitative revival of the Saumur vineyard, internationally recognized for wines expressing finesse, minerality, and purity of fruit.
The vineyard
This Terres 2018 comes from Chenin Blanc vines around 90 years old, located in the lieux-dits Les Cerpes and Saint-Vincent in the commune of Saumur. These old vines cover 0.6 hectare and grow on the famed tuffeau limestone, a porous rock typical of the region. This geological signature gives the wine its intense minerality and remarkable tension. Farmed under certified biodynamics, the vineyard benefits from the particularly warm microclimate of the Saumurois, encouraging optimal grape ripening.

Winemaking and aging
Terres 2018 is made using a radical, experimental approach. After hand-harvesting into crates, the Chenin Blanc grapes are fermented and macerated on their skins for eight months in 400-liter Italian amphorae, with no added yeasts. This extended maceration gives the wine its signature orange hue and tannic structure. The wine is then transferred to wooden barrels for an additional twelve months of aging. The wine is neither filtered nor fined, thus preserving all of its natural complexity.
Grape variety
100% Chenin Blanc
